Implants vs. Implant Dentures: Criteria for Selection and Maintenance
Implant therapy involves the placement of specialized metal screw-shaped structures into the jawbone to create pillars, onto which artificial teeth are newly fashioned, serving as replacements for missing teeth. This treatment method is considered when teeth are lost due to periodontal disease, decay, trauma, etc. Implants are fabricated in a structure similar to conventional dentures, allowing for natural tooth-like functionality. However, proper maintenance and regular check-ups are essential.
When Multiple Teeth Are Missing and Bone Health Is Compromised: Consideration for Implant Dentures
In cases where multiple teeth are missing and the bone's health is compromised, making it difficult to establish multiple implants, implant dentures may be considered. Implant dentures involve the installation of only 2 to 4 implants, onto which a removable denture is attached for use.
This treatment method is broadly categorized into two types. First, implants are fashioned to resemble teeth and attached to a partial denture's ring, creating the denture. Second, implants are not shaped like teeth, but a retention device is attached, hiding the implants inside the denture. Various retention devices are used, such as snap buttons, magnets, bars, and clips.
Maintenance of Implants and Implant Dentures
Maintaining both implants and implant dentures is crucial. Even when using implant dentures, they should be removed from the mouth for cleaning. While brushing is recommended for cleaning implants or natural teeth, specific cleaning methods for dentures should be followed when cleaning dentures.
Sometimes, patients may be advised not to use toothpaste while cleaning dentures. However, this applies to users of partial dentures or implant dentures, not to those with natural teeth or implants. It's essential to adhere to the denture cleaning methods when using implant dentures.
During outings or special occasions, it's advisable to remove dentures and rinse them with water, even if using water alone, to clean the mouth and dentures. Proper maintenance of implants and implant dentures is crucial for preventing complications and ensuring long-term use.
Precautions and Complications of Implants
Unlike natural teeth, implants lack a cushioning effect and are more susceptible to external impact. Therefore, regular check-ups are crucial when using implants. Complications such as loosening or fracture of screws may occur, and detecting symptoms of these issues can be challenging initially. Hence, careful management through regular dental check-ups is necessary to prevent and treat problems.
Both implants and implant dentures reside within the user's oral cavity, and their long-term use depends on the oral cavity's condition and proper maintenance. However, considering the vulnerability of implants to external impact, meticulous care is essential. Proper maintenance and regular check-ups are necessary to maintain a healthy oral cavity.
